UVM geology and forestry student Abby Baker logs data for a freshly augered sample of soil while helping to conduct a geological survey of the Brookfield quandrangle, last week. A part of the geologist Steven Wright's glacial geology course, the survey's goal is to determine the geological boundaries of ice-age deposits of glacial till, silt, and alluvia in plot stretching from East Brookfield to Williamstown.
